NORFOLK, Va. – The Old Dominion men's basketball team returns to action after its exam break by visiting the Richmond Spiders for a 4p.m. tip on Sunday inside the Robins Center.
 
The game will be viewable on ESPN+ as well as MASN Network.   Matt Hatfield and Dave Twardzik will have the call of the game on the ODU Sports Radio Network starting at 3:30 p.m.
 
 
LAST TIME OUT
ODU: lost 75-66 to VCU, Dec. 11
UR: defeated N.C. State 83-74, Dec. 17
 
ALL-TIME SERIES VS. RICHMOND
Old Dominion leads the all-time series 33-27.  These teams have played every year except one going back to 2005-06.  Richmond won the last meeting in Norfolk 62-59 in the 2019-20 season.
 
ABOUT ODU
ODU (5-6) returns to action after exam break to tangle with the Spiders.  The Monarchs lost their last game to VCU 75-66 on December 11.
 
Against the Rams, Austin Trice was the leading scorer with team-highs of 16 points and eight rebounds off the bench.  C.J. Keyser added 14 points, Kalu Ezikpe had 11 and Mekhi Long chipping in 10 points.
 
The Monarchs are averaging 63.2 points per game and allowing 64.1 through the first 11 games.  Keyser leads ODU in scoring averaging 13.3 points per contest, while Ezikpe is averaging 11.8 points and a team-high 6.9 rebounds per game.  Jaylin Hunter is just behind at 9.6 points, 4.5 assists and 4.3 rebounds per game, while Long is averaging 8.6 points and 6.2 rebounds per game.
 
ABOUT RICHMOND
The Spiders are 7-4 after defeating N.C. State at the Basketball Hall of Fame Shootout in Charlotte, N.C. Friday night.
 
Richmond has three starters in double figures topped by Tyler Burton averaging 18.2 points and a team-high 6.7 rebounds per game.  Grant Golden is next at 15.8 points, 5.8 rebounds and 3.7 assists per game, while Jacob Gilyard is averaging 12.1 points, 5.9 assists, 3.9 rebounds and 3.2 steals per game.  Gilyard is the NCAA All-Time steals leader with 393.
